Stalhrim Armor is a set of heavy and light armor that appears in The Elder Scrolls V: Dragonborn.
The heavy set has the same armor rating as dragonplate armor, but weighs less. The light set ranks slightly below dragonscale armor.

Locations
Edit
Stalhrim armor pieces will begin to appear throughout Solstheim at level 35. These locations include:
- Sold by Baldor Iron-Shaper in the Skaal Village
- Sold by Glover Mallory in Raven Rock.
- Occasionally sold by Halbarn Iron-Fur in Thirsk Mead Hall.
- Found as random loot in chests or as a world item.
- Worn by certain enemy boss variants.
Smithing
Edit
Stalhrim armor pieces requires completion of the quest "A New Source of Stalhrim", a Smithing level of 80 and the Ebony Smithing perk to create. Pieces can be forged at a blacksmith's forge with the following components:
Pieces can be upgraded with a chunk of Stalhrim at a workbench and also benefit from the Ebony Smithing perk, which doubles the improvement.
Enchanting
Edit
Due to Stalhrim's innate properties, the resist frost enchantment is 25% stronger when placed on armor pieces crafted from it. This effect is identical to the enchanting perk "Frost Enchanter".

Variants
Edit
Deathbrand Armor - A unique variant of the light set which is linked to the quest of the same name. The enchantments of each piece is amplified by wearing more pieces of the set.
Trivia
Edit
- Stalhrim Armor first appeared in The Elder Scrolls III: Bloodmoon as Ice Armor.
